The hotel is at a great location on the mountain. Our recommendation would be to go by car - there is parking on site. However you can go to Trento by train and then you can take the public bus to get to the hotel as well. The staff were extremely helpful. We got an upgraded room (junior suite) which was awsome. The spa facilities were some of the best spa facilities we've been to. There were extra activities (yoga, forest walks, wine tastings) offered by the hotel for free. There is also a bus going to the nearest ski lift - paid by the hotel. The treatment and hospitality were amazing. Drinks and food were inclusive so you didnt have to worry about that. My husband and I came here for 2 nights in October. The design is very modern and cozy. The staff is extensive friendly and helpful. As soon as we came in we were offered a drink and then a staff member escorted us to our room. We took the 1001 nights suite which is a beautiful room with a private garden, a big swing in the middle of the room, a very big walk in closet and an enormous bathroom with a jacuzzi bath for two. The room is equipped with everything you need for a perfect vacation including bathrobes, slippers and even a pool bag with pool towels inside. The room is absolutely amazing. The hotel offers a full board with a rich breakfast buffet, light lunch buffet and an a-la-carte dinner in the hotel' restaurant. besides that, the bar is open and all drinks are inclusive, including alcohol, wine and cocktails. The hotel offers some activities for the guests such as grappa tasting and walking tours. We took the tour with a local guide who took us for a 2.5 hours walk in the beautiful village and forests surrounding the hotel. It was so beautiful and refreshing. The spa has an indoor and outdoor heated pool with a built in jacuzzi, 5 different saunas and of course massage treatments. Overall our experience has been an amazing one and we will definitely recommend this hotel. …
